Water (Purified), SD Alcohol 40B from Yellow Corn, Vegetable Glycerin, Extract of Cucumber, Green Tea, Parsley, Tomato, Bilberry, Sugar Cane (sugar maple, orange and lemon), Fragrance.

I purchased this product because I had acne I wanted to get rid of. Within a couple of weeks, my acne had worsened and after using this product for a couple months I had worse acne than I had ever had in my entire life. The toner is pretty expensive, although it is a big bottle so it probably would last a long time. It seems to have a very high alcohol content, though, which irritated my skin quite a bit when applying it.
